{"title":"An Examination of Factors That Influence Social Networking Community Participation Among Millennials","authors":"Celeste See Pui Ng, Anita Lee-Post","doi":"10.4018/IJTD.2019040103","DOIUrl":"https://doi.org/10.4018/IJTD.2019040103","url":null,"abstract":"This study investigates main and moderating factors that influence Millennials' intention to participate in a social networking community (SNC). The authors modified the unified theory of consumers' acceptance and use of technology (UTAUT2) to incorporate six main and two moderating factors to explain Millennials' SNC participation intention. By considering the implications of the unique characteristics of Millennials on their social networking behavior, the authors' model is better suited to answer what drives these tech-savvy individuals to participate in a SNC via such sites as Facebook. Specifically, the authors find that hedonic motivation, trust in technology, trust in community, and social influence are significant factors in influencing Millennials' SNC participation intention, with hedonic motivation being the most influential factor. In addition, gender and educational background moderate the main effects of these determinants in different manner. Theoretical and practical implications of these findings are discussed.","PeriodicalId":208567,"journal":{"name":"Int. J. Technol. Dong","doi":"10.4018/IJTD.2019010101","DOIUrl":"https://doi.org/10.4018/IJTD.2019010101","url":null,"abstract":"The effective design of a cognitive radio network must take into account economic and technical aspects. This article presents a commercial formulation of the spectrum by the primary operators who decide to sell a part of their spectrum to a group of cognitive users in order to earn money and to promote the efficient use of the spectrum. Three systems of spectrum pricing are compared and suggested, such as the cooperative price based on the optimization of the profits, the market equilibrium, and the competitive prices focused on the competition of Bertrand. The Bertrand model examines the influences of certain parameters of the system such as the quality of the channel based on the Nash equilibrium and the substitutability of the spectrum. The differences in the various aspects of these systems of pricing are presented through the graphs. The authors note through the obtained result that the profit of the primary operator depends not only on the demand quantity of the spectrum but also on the behavior of the primary operators.","PeriodicalId":208567,"journal":{"name":"Int. {"title":"Predictors of the Readiness to Use E-Government Services From Citizens' Perspective","authors":"Isaac Kofi Mensah, Jianing Mi","doi":"10.4018/IJTD.2019010103","DOIUrl":"https://doi.org/10.4018/IJTD.2019010103","url":null,"abstract":"This article investigated the predictors of e-government services adoption from the citizens' perspective in Ghana. The results show that perceived service quality, perceived efficient public service delivery, computer self-efficacy and perceived transparent and accountable government (TAG) were all significant in predicting citizens' perspective towards the use of e-government services. Age as a demographic factor was found to have a direct impact on computer self-efficacy of citizens. However, gender and education were not significant in determining computer self-efficacy. The implications of these findings on the implementation of e-government are discussed.","PeriodicalId":208567,"journal":{"name":"Int. J. Technol. Merhi","doi":"10.4018/IJTD.2018070103","DOIUrl":"https://doi.org/10.4018/IJTD.2018070103","url":null,"abstract":"The motivation of this article was the lack of empirical evidence regarding the relationship between culture and actual usage of ICTs/e-government. By using Hofstede's cultural framework, this article explains the influence of national culture on e-government usage across countries controlled by socio-economic factors, specifically, GDP and literacy rate. Data was collected from reputable organizations such as World Bank databases and Hofstede's website. Ordinary least square and truncated regression are used to test the hypotheses presented in this article. Results indicate that nearly all Hofstede's cultural dimensions and e-government usage are significantly related. In particular, this article indicates that the usage of e-government is higher in nations that score low in power distance, uncertainty avoidance, individualism and masculinity.","PeriodicalId":208567,"journal":{"name":"Int. Müller","doi":"10.4018/IJTD.2018070102","DOIUrl":"https://doi.org/10.4018/IJTD.2018070102","url":null,"abstract":"This article investigates technology readiness and social influence in the context of collaboration technology acceptance. The authors also explore these factors in terms of their impact on technology appropriation and repurposing to go beyond classical adoption research focused on initial acceptance of technology. The authors find that social influence is a dominant factor in the context of individuals' acceptance of collaboration technologies, outperforming technology readiness and classical adoption measures. Based on an exploratory PLS study conducted among student users of a collaboration technology, this study is among the first to explore and conceptualize the role of social influence and technology readiness in technology acceptance. This is a particularly valuable advance for studying collaboration technologies because individuals' use of these technologies is shaped in social interaction and through personal psychological dispositions. This helps managers to successfully introduce collaboration technologies, a key tool for enabling workplace and customer engagement innovation.","PeriodicalId":208567,"journal":{"name":"Int. J.
